Who Is a Candidate for CAR-T Cell Therapy?
Educational guide · Updated 2026
CAR-T cell therapy is a powerful option for certain blood cancers, but it is not suitable for every patient. Eligibility depends on the type of disease, how many treatments have already been tried, the patient’s overall medical fitness, and practical factors related to cell collection and manufacturing.
This article explains the typical criteria used for the most established CAR-T indications (especially relapsed or refractory large B-cell lymphoma and related B-cell malignancies). Exact rules vary by product and by the treating center’s protocol, so the final decision is always individualized.
1. Disease type and status
Most currently approved or widely studied CAR-T products that target CD19 are intended for patients with:
- Relapsed or refractory large B-cell lymphoma (including diffuse large B-cell lymphoma and related entities)
- Certain other aggressive B-cell lymphomas after previous therapy
- In some programs, relapsed or refractory B-cell acute lymphoblastic leukemia (B-ALL), especially in younger patients or specific age groups
“Relapsed” means the disease returned after a response. “Refractory” means the disease did not respond adequately to prior treatment. CAR-T is usually considered after at least two prior lines of therapy for large B-cell lymphoma, although the exact number of prior lines can depend on the product label and clinical situation.
Newer investigations are exploring CAR-T in other settings (including some autoimmune diseases), but these remain more specialized or earlier in development and are not the standard pathway for most patients today.
2. Prior treatments
A typical candidate has already received standard therapies such as:
- Chemo-immunotherapy (for example R-CHOP or similar regimens)
- Additional lines of chemotherapy or targeted agents
- In many cases, an autologous stem cell transplant has either been tried, was not possible, or the disease relapsed after transplant
The treating team reviews the full treatment history to confirm that conventional options have been reasonably exhausted or are no longer appropriate, and that CAR-T still offers a meaningful chance of benefit.
3. Medical fitness and organ function
Because CAR-T can cause significant side effects (including cytokine release syndrome, neurologic events, low blood counts and infections), patients need sufficient physiologic reserve. Centers generally assess:
- Performance status – ability to carry out daily activities (often measured by ECOG or similar scales)
- Heart function – adequate cardiac output and no uncontrolled heart failure
- Lung function – ability to tolerate potential respiratory stress
- Kidney and liver function – within acceptable ranges for the planned lymphodepleting chemotherapy and supportive care
- Blood counts and bone marrow reserve
- Absence of uncontrolled active infection
Age itself is not an absolute barrier. Older patients can be candidates if their overall fitness is good. Conversely, a younger patient with severe organ damage or very poor performance status may not be eligible.
4. Ability to collect and manufacture cells
CAR-T products that are autologous (made from the patient’s own cells) require successful collection of T cells through leukapheresis and successful manufacturing. Factors that can complicate this step include:
- Very low lymphocyte counts
- Recent treatments that strongly suppress T cells
- Certain infections or logistical barriers to collection
The manufacturing laboratory and clinical team evaluate whether an adequate starting material can be obtained and whether the cells are likely to expand properly.
5. Disease control while waiting for the product
Manufacturing takes time (often measured in weeks). During this “vein-to-vein” period the disease must remain manageable. Some patients need bridging therapy (additional treatment given after cell collection but before CAR-T infusion) to keep the lymphoma or leukemia under control. Rapidly progressing disease that cannot be temporarily controlled may make the process unsafe or impractical.
6. Practical and social considerations
CAR-T requires a period of close monitoring, often including hospitalization and restricted contact after discharge because of infection risk. Centers therefore also consider:
- Ability to stay near the treatment center for a defined period
- Presence of a caregiver or support person
- Understanding of the risks and the follow-up plan
Important: Eligibility is never automatic
Meeting general criteria on paper does not guarantee that CAR-T will be offered. Every case is reviewed by a multidisciplinary team that weighs expected benefit against risks for that specific patient. Two people with the same diagnosis and similar treatment history can receive different recommendations based on fitness, disease tempo, and practical factors.
Who is usually not a candidate (at the present time)
- Patients whose disease is still responding well to standard first- or second-line therapy and who have other good options
- Patients with severe, uncontrolled medical problems that would make the side effects of CAR-T unacceptably dangerous
- Patients with active, uncontrolled infections
- Situations in which adequate T cells cannot be collected or manufacturing is not expected to succeed
- Patients who cannot commit to the required monitoring period (unless alternative arrangements are possible)
Specific exclusion criteria also depend on the product and the clinical protocol. Some products have restrictions related to central nervous system involvement; others are studying expanded indications.
How eligibility is assessed in practice
A typical pathway includes:
- Referral or self-request with complete medical documentation
- Review of pathology, prior treatments, recent imaging and laboratory results
- Clinical evaluation (history, examination, performance status)
- Organ function tests and infection screening
- Multidisciplinary discussion
- Discussion of risks, benefits, alternatives and logistics with the patient and family

Key takeaway
The best candidates for current CD19 CAR-T therapies are generally patients with relapsed or refractory B-cell lymphoma (or selected leukemias) who have already received multiple prior treatments, who still have adequate organ function and performance status, and whose disease can be managed during the manufacturing window.
Because the decision is complex and highly individual, the only reliable way to know whether CAR-T is an option in a specific case is a structured medical review by an experienced team.
